The Rise of Eco-Tourism in Australia
Eco-tourism has become a prominent trend in Australia, with more visitors seeking to experience the country’s natural beauty while supporting sustainable travel practices. According to Tourism Australia, eco-tourism now accounts for a substantial portion of the travel industry, with an annual growth rate of 10%. This shift is evident in the rising number of travelers opting for eco-friendly accommodations, guided tours, and transportation options. The focus on reducing environmental impact has led to a growing interest in hybrid and electric vehicles, making Toyota, with its range of eco-friendly models, an ideal choice for travelers.

The Integration of Advanced Technology in Toyota Vehicles
Toyota’s integration of advanced technology in its vehicles enhances the eco-tourism experience by providing features that support sustainable travel. The brand’s hybrid models are equipped with regenerative braking systems, which capture and store energy during deceleration, further improving fuel efficiency. Additionally, Toyota’s hybrid and electric models offer real-time data on energy consumption, allowing drivers to monitor their impact and make adjustments as needed. This focus on technology not only improves the driving experience but also empowers travelers to make informed decisions that align with their sustainability goals.
